Specifications
Winery Domaine Lise et Bertrand Jousset
VarietiesChenin Blanc
Farming Practicesorganic with the exception of one of 5 growers
Soilssand and limestone sliex
Hectares/Acres1.5ha
Altitude50-100m
Exposuresouth
Harvest Techniqueby hand
Year Vines Were Planted1966
Yeastindigenous
Fermentation600L neutral barrels till 15g of sugar remains, shocked with cold and bottled
Malolacticyes
Maturation1 year sur lie in bottle
Sulfurnone
Filternone
Finingnone
Alcohol13%

Domaine Jousset
Story

The vineyards are spread across 25 parcels with vines ranging from 30 to 130 years for the oldest vines. The Jousset’s fundamental and profound respect for nature led them to exclude herbicides and pesticides in favor of the balance that biological diversity promises down to the microscopic level. They believe that to make an original wine it is necessary to have living soils with high microbial activity, a “living” vine, and a balanced life between plants and animals in all of the domain’s parcels
